FNW cartridge style resilient seated butterfly valves are designed to meet the rigorous requirements of industrial applications such as pulp and paper, water purification, power and utilities, chemical/ petrochemical, food and beverage, OEM and HVAC. Each valve is manufactured in accordance with independent standards specifications and is 100% tested in both directions of operation to assure bubble-tight service for many years. | Standard Features: |
- Designed for 125/150 lbs flanges
- Standard 316SS disc and stem offers superior strength and chemical resistance
- Mounting pad with square shaft permits direct mount actuation that reduces hysteresis and cost (2" to 12")
- Ribbed one-piece body for high strength and minimum weight
- Secured stem retainer plate for blowout-proof protection and also allows operator removal with valve in line
- High strength two-piece stem eliminates taper pins and disc screws from flow path
- Rated to 255 PSI (2"-12"), 188 PSI (14"-24")
- Cartridge style seat permits easy change without special tools
- Molded o-ring eliminates the need for flange gasket
- Shell tested to 150% and seat tested to 110% of maximum working pressure
- Wafer bodies cast iron to 12", ductile iron to 24", and Ductile iron lug bodies to 24"
- Dual PTFE shaft bearings for reduced torque and improved stem alignment
- Vacuum rated to 29.9196"Hg (0.01 Torr)+
- Epoxy coated body
- Low maintenance design
